Indica Easy Unveils Refreshed Packaging Across Its Portfolio Featuring Brand Ambassador Tamannaah Bhatia

Brand introduces a vibrant new look across its hair colour range, reinforcing its commitment to convenient at-home hair colouring solutions

Mumbai, 6thJuly 2026: CavinKare’s flagship Hair colour brand – Indica Easy has unveiled a refreshed packaging design across its entire portfolio, marking a new chapter in the brand’s journey. The refreshed packs, now featuring brand ambassador Tamannaah Bhatia, were unveiled at a special event celebrating the brand’s continued evolution and its commitment to staying relevant to the needs of today’s consumers.

The design refresh has been rolled out across the complete Indica Easy portfolio, including 18ml, 25ml, 90ml and 180ml packs. With a contemporary visual identity and refreshed packaging aesthetics, the new packs are designed to enhance shelf visibility while strengthening the brand’s connect with consumers across the country.

For years, Indica Easy has been synonymous with convenient and easy-to-use hair colouring solutions. The refreshed packaging reflects the brand’s vibrant personality and modern outlook while retaining the trust and familiarity that consumers associate with Indica Easy.

Known for delivering rich hair colour in just 10 minutes, Indica Easy continues to cater to consumers seeking a quick, hassle-free and effective at-home hair colouring experience. The range is available in four shades – Natural Black, Dark Brown, Burgundy and Natural Brown.

About Indica: Brand Indica ventured on its journey in 1997, with the launch of Indica Herbal Hair Color. In 2009, the product was relaunched with the consumer insight and innovation of 10 minutes and thus Indica 10 minutes Hair Colors was born. In 2015, Indica launched Indica Easy Shampoo Hair Color, which has become the Number 1 Shampoo Hair Color brand of the country (Source: NielsenIQ Retail Measurement Report, MAT Apr26). In 2024, Indica launched Indica Crème Hair Color in the crème color segment.
